Mcebowethu Projects is a registered, BEE-compliant, and Endeavour Company based in Kwa-Zulu Natal's Kwa-Dlangezwa area. We're a 100% black youth-owned Mbongiseni Percy Phakathi (Founder) and Nontokozo Londiwe Dludla (Founder) and 90% female-owned business, dedicated to making a positive impact in the lives of South Africa's youth.
We believe that skills development is crucial to improving employability, reducing poverty, enhancing productivity, and promoting sustainable development. Our mission is to provide access to relevant, high-quality education and training for rural women and men, particularly the youth and disabled individuals.
Since our establishment in 2015, we've been committed to empowering the next generation. We were founded in response to the socio-economic challenges facing our country, including unemployment, lack of opportunities, and unskilled youth.
